Church History
Fellowship Free Will Baptist Church was organized as a result of cottage prayer meetings, August 1949, in the home of Daniel Rhoton, by Rev. Willie Vicars and Rev. B.N. Powers. In our 56 years of history, the church has had five pastors:
Rev. B.N. Powers (1949 - 1952) Rev. Jimmie Dykes (1952 - 1956) Rev. Frank Thompson (1956 - 1959) Rev. Winston Sweeney (1959 - 2003) Rev. Jeff Davis (2003 - Present)
The church began with the construction of a basement under the leadership of Rev. Powers. The auditorium was built under the ministry of Rev. Dykes. With the leadership of Rev. Thompson, thirty feet were added to the auditorium and property was purchased for additional parking. Rev. Sweeney lead the church to build a parsonage, educational building, and Activities Building. The Activities Building was named after Rev. Sweeney under the leadership of Rev. Jeff Davis. It is now known as The Pastor Winston Sweeney Activities Building. Pastor Davis also led our church in a total remodeling project (see pictures on the "Remodeling Finale" page.
Present membership of the church is around 250. The church averages 100 in Sunday School.
